Transaction f585507df95d54af749e0f1773479e950b6a39c962f25547592642c4576b83f5
1 Input
1 Output
-
f585507df95d54af749e0f1773479e950b6a39c962f25547592642c4576b83f5:0
- value
- 42973
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6c5b8c0cdee105cb4c4295eacb9e62aed3ab14a5 OP_EQUAL
- address
- 3BZxa4dmjvdgQLBdvX2kQRPYVRPqAAKhcM